I have the same problem. No SVB, but the squash bugs are death on the
summer squash. With only two plants, I tried hand-picking them and
destroying the egg cases, but was unsuccessful. I finally used Sevin dust
and that seemed to do the trick. I would also appreciate alternative ideas
on controlling squash bugs.

>I've never had trouble with squash vine borers, but I've lost most of my
>zucchini harvest (along with spaghetti squash and pumpkins) to squash
>bugs. These are the ones that look like stink bugs and really smell bad
>when squashed too. Does anyone know how to kill these or control them
>or avoid them? Last year, I used Rotenone on them, but that only kills
>the nymphs and the adults got way ahead of me with all the rain we had.
>I know I could use something more potent, but was hoping for a different
>approach. I tried squashing all the eggs I could find, but they were
>just everywhere.
